projects
/
oota-llvm.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
[DAGCombiner] Added CTTZ vector constant folding support.
[oota-llvm.git]
/
lib
/
CodeGen
/
SelectionDAG
/
SelectionDAGISel.cpp
2015-05-18
Hal Finkel
Preserve the order of READ_REGISTER and WRITE_REGISTER
blob
|
commitdiff
|
raw
2015-05-08
Pete Cooper
[Fast-ISel] Clear kill flags on registers replaced...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-29
Duncan P. N. Exon...
IR: Give 'DI' prefix to debug info metadata
blob
|
commitdiff
|
raw
|
diff to current
2015-04-28
Sergey Dmitrouk
Reapply r235977 "[DebugInfo] Add debug locations to...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-28
Daniel Jasper
Revert "[DebugInfo] Add debug locations to constant...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-28
Sergey Dmitrouk
[DebugInfo] Add debug locations to constant SD nodes
blob
|
commitdiff
|
raw
|
diff to current
2015-04-24
Reid Kleckner
[SEH] Implement GetExceptionCode in __except blocks
blob
|
commitdiff
|
raw
|
diff to current
2015-04-23
Reid Kleckner
Re-commit "[SEH] Remove the old __C_specific_handler...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-23
Reid Kleckner
Revert "[SEH] Remove the old __C_specific_handler code...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-23
Hans Wennborg
Re-commit r235560: Switch lowering: extract jump tables...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-23
Aaron Ballman
Revert r235560; this commit was causing several failed...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-22
Hans Wennborg
Switch lowering: extract jump tables and bit tests...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-22
Reid Kleckner
[SEH] Remove the old __C_specific_handler code now...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-21
Reid Kleckner
Re-land r235154-r235156 under the existing -sehprepare...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-17
Nico Weber
Revert r235154-r235156, they cause asserts when buildin...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-17
Reid Kleckner
[SEH] Reimplement x64 SEH using WinEHPrepare
blob
|
commitdiff
|
raw
|
diff to current
2015-04-16
Hans Wennborg
Revert the switch lowering change (r235101, r235103...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-16
Hans Wennborg
Switch lowering: extract jump tables and bit tests...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-15
Reid Kleckner
[WinEH] Try to make the MachineFunction CFG more accurate
blob
|
commitdiff
|
raw
|
diff to current
2015-04-11
Alexander Kornienko
Use 'override/final' instead of 'virtual' for overridde...
blob
|
commitdiff
|
raw
|
diff to current
2015-04-06
Duncan P. N. Exon...
CodeGen: Stop using DIDescriptor::is*() and auto-casting
blob
|
commitdiff
|
raw
|
diff to current
2015-04-03
Duncan P. N. Exon...
CodeGen: Assert that inlined-at locations agree
blob
|
commitdiff
|
raw
|
diff to current
2015-03-30
David Majnemer
[WinEH] Run cleanup handlers when an exception is thrown
blob
|
commitdiff
|
raw
|
diff to current
2015-03-27
Yaron Keren
Remove superfluous .str() and replace std::string conca...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-19
Hans Wennborg
SelectionDAGIsel: Fix comment about terminators being...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-13
Daniel Sanders
Recommit r232027 with PR22883 fixed: Add infrastructure...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-12
Hal Finkel
Revert "r232027 - Add infrastructure for support of...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-12
Daniel Sanders
Add infrastructure for support of multiple memory const...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-11
Eric Christopher
Remove useMachineScheduler and replace it with subtarge...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-07
Benjamin Kramer
Make constant arrays that are passed to functions as...
blob
|
commitdiff
|
raw
|
diff to current
2015-03-04
Mehdi Amini
Use report_fatal_error instead of unreachable for ...
blob
|
commitdiff
|
raw
|
diff to current
2015-02-28
Mehdi Amini
Fixup for recent -fast-isel-abort change: code didn...
blob
|
commitdiff
|
raw
|
diff to current
2015-02-27
Mehdi Amini
Change the fast-isel-abort option from bool to int...
blob
|
commitdiff
|
raw
|
diff to current
2015-02-14
Reid Kleckner
Unify the two EH personality classification routines...
blob
|
commitdiff
|
raw
|
diff to current
2015-02-13
Chandler Carruth
Re-sort #include lines using my handy dandy ./utils...
blob
|
commitdiff
|
raw
|
diff to current
2015-01-26
Philip Reames
Revert GCStrategy ownership changes
blob
|
commitdiff
|
raw
|
diff to current
2015-01-23
Reid Kleckner
Classify functions by EH personality type rather than...
blob
|
commitdiff
|
raw
|
diff to current
2015-01-19
Chandler Carruth
[PM] Remove the Pass argument from all of the critical...
blob
|
commitdiff
|
raw
|
diff to current
2015-01-16
Philip Reames
Move ownership of GCStrategy objects to LLVMContext
blob
|
commitdiff
|
raw
|
diff to current
2015-01-15
Mehdi Amini
Fix SelectionDAG -view-*-dags filtering
blob
|
commitdiff
|
raw
|
diff to current
2015-01-15
Chandler Carruth
[PM] Separate the TargetLibraryInfo object from the...
blob
|
commitdiff
|
raw
|
diff to current
2015-01-15
Chandler Carruth
[PM] Move TargetLibraryInfo into the Analysis library.
blob
|
commitdiff
|
raw
|
diff to current
2015-01-14
Reid Kleckner
Emit the Itanium LSDA for unknown EH personalities...
blob
|
commitdiff
|
raw
|
diff to current
2015-01-14
Mehdi Amini
SelectionDAG: add a -filter-view-dags option to llc
blob
|
commitdiff
|
raw
|
diff to current
2015-01-14
Reid Kleckner
CodeGen support for x86_64 SEH catch handlers in LLVM
blob
|
commitdiff
|
raw
|
diff to current
2014-11-19
David Blaikie
Update SetVector to rely on the underlying set's insert...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-09
Eric Christopher
Remove uses of the TargetMachine from FunctionLoweringInfo
blob
|
commitdiff
|
raw
|
diff to current
2014-10-08
Eric Christopher
Grab the TargetRegisterInfo off of the subtarget from the
blob
|
commitdiff
|
raw
|
diff to current
2014-10-08
Eric Christopher
Cache TargetLowering on SelectionDAGISel and update...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-08
Eric Christopher
Cache SelectionDAGISel TargetInstrInfo lookups on the...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-08
Eric Christopher
Reset the target options and optimization level as...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-08
Eric Christopher
Have the selection dag grab TargetLowering off of the...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-03
Adam Nemet
[ISel] Keep matching state consistent when folding...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-01
Adrian Prantl
Move the complex address expression out of DIVariable...
blob
|
commitdiff
|
raw
|
diff to current
2014-10-01
Adrian Prantl
Revert r218778 while investigating buldbot breakage.
blob
|
commitdiff
|
raw
|
diff to current
2014-10-01
Adrian Prantl
Move the complex address expression out of DIVariable...
blob
|
commitdiff
|
raw
|
diff to current
2014-09-26
Eric Christopher
Move resetTargetOptions from taking a MachineFunction...
blob
|
commitdiff
|
raw
|
diff to current
2014-09-03
Juergen Ributzka
[FastISel] Rename public visible FastISel functions...
blob
|
commitdiff
|
raw
|
diff to current
2014-09-03
Eric Christopher
Remove resetSubtargetFeatures as it is unused.
blob
|
commitdiff
|
raw
|
diff to current
2014-08-21
Craig Topper
Repace SmallPtrSet with SmallPtrSetImpl in function...
blob
|
commitdiff
|
raw
|
diff to current
2014-08-18
Craig Topper
Revert "Repace SmallPtrSet with SmallPtrSetImpl in...
blob
|
commitdiff
|
raw
|
diff to current
2014-08-17
Craig Topper
Repace SmallPtrSet with SmallPtrSetImpl in function...
blob
|
commitdiff
|
raw
|
diff to current
2014-08-04
Eric Christopher
Remove the TargetMachine forwards for TargetSubtargetIn...
blob
|
commitdiff
|
raw
|
diff to current
2014-08-02
Justin Bogner
CodeGen: Remove commented out code
blob
|
commitdiff
|
raw
|
diff to current
2014-07-21
Duncan P. N. Exon...
Revert "[C++11] Add predecessors(BasicBlock *) / succes...
blob
|
commitdiff
|
raw
|
diff to current
2014-07-20
Manuel Jacob
[C++11] Add predecessors(BasicBlock *) / successors...
blob
|
commitdiff
|
raw
|
diff to current
2014-06-26
Alp Toker
Revert "Introduce a string_ostream string builder facilty"
blob
|
commitdiff
|
raw
|
diff to current
2014-06-26
Alp Toker
Introduce a string_ostream string builder facilty
blob
|
commitdiff
|
raw
|
diff to current
2014-06-10
Juergen Ributzka
[FastISel] Collect statistics about failing intrinsic...
blob
|
commitdiff
|
raw
|
diff to current
2014-05-14
Jay Foad
Rename ComputeMaskedBits to computeKnownBits. "Masked...
blob
|
commitdiff
|
raw
|
diff to current
2014-05-11
Hal Finkel
Pass the value type to TLI::getRegisterByName
blob
|
commitdiff
|
raw
|
diff to current
2014-05-06
Renato Golin
Implememting named register intrinsics
blob
|
commitdiff
|
raw
|
diff to current
2014-04-30
Alexey Samsonov
Convert more loops to range-based equivalents
blob
|
commitdiff
|
raw
|
diff to current
2014-04-27
Craig Topper
Convert SelectionDAGISel::MorphNode to use ArrayRef.
blob
|
commitdiff
|
raw
|
diff to current
2014-04-27
Craig Topper
Convert SelectionDAG::MorphNodeTo to use ArrayRef.
blob
|
commitdiff
|
raw
|
diff to current
2014-04-26
Craig Topper
Convert SelectionDAG::getNode methods to use ArrayRef...
blob
|
commitdiff
|
raw
|
diff to current
2014-04-22
Chandler Carruth
[Modules] Remove potential ODR violations by sinking...
blob
|
commitdiff
|
raw
|
diff to current
2014-04-16
Craig Topper
Convert SelectionDAG::getVTList to use ArrayRef
blob
|
commitdiff
|
raw
|
diff to current
2014-04-14
Craig Topper
[C++11] More 'nullptr' conversion. In some cases just...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-13
Owen Anderson
Phase 1 of refactoring the MachineRegisterInfo iterator...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-08
Craig Topper
[C++11] Add 'override' keyword to virtual methods that...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-06
Chandler Carruth
[Layering] Move DebugInfo.h into the IR library where...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-05
Hans Wennborg
Check for dynamic allocas and inline asm that clobbers...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-02
Benjamin Kramer
[C++11] Replace llvm::next and llvm::prior with std...
blob
|
commitdiff
|
raw
|
diff to current
2014-02-05
Craig Topper
Add CheckChildInteger to ISelMatcher operations. Remove...
blob
|
commitdiff
|
raw
|
diff to current
2014-01-28
Juergen Ributzka
[TLI] Add a new hook to TargetLowering to query the...
blob
|
commitdiff
|
raw
|
diff to current
2014-01-13
Andrew Trick
Hide the pre-RA-sched= option.
blob
|
commitdiff
|
raw
|
diff to current
2013-12-17
Jim Grosbach
Add a machine code print in DEBUG() following instructi...
blob
|
commitdiff
|
raw
|
diff to current
2013-12-10
Reid Kleckner
Reland "Fix miscompile of MS inline assembly with stack...
blob
|
commitdiff
|
raw
|
diff to current
2013-12-10
Reid Kleckner
Revert "Fix miscompile of MS inline assembly with stack...
blob
|
commitdiff
|
raw
|
diff to current
2013-12-10
Reid Kleckner
Fix miscompile of MS inline assembly with stack realignment
blob
|
commitdiff
|
raw
|
diff to current
2013-11-25
Daniel Sanders
Fixed tryFoldToZero() for vector types that need expansion.
blob
|
commitdiff
|
raw
|
diff to current
2013-11-22
Paul Robinson
Teach ISel not to optimize 'optnone' functions (revised).
blob
|
commitdiff
|
raw
|
diff to current
2013-11-21
NAKAMURA Takumi
Revert r195317 (and r195333), "Teach ISel not to optimi...
blob
|
commitdiff
|
raw
|
diff to current
2013-11-21
Paul Robinson
Teach ISel not to optimize 'optnone' functions.
blob
|
commitdiff
|
raw
|
diff to current
2013-11-20
Jack Carter
long line correction
blob
|
commitdiff
|
raw
|
diff to current
2013-11-19
Juergen Ributzka
[DAG] Refactor vector splitting code in SelectionDAG...
blob
|
commitdiff
|
raw
|
diff to current
2013-11-15
Daniel Sanders
Fix illegal DAG produced by SelectionDAG::getConstant...
blob
|
commitdiff
|
raw
|
diff to current
2013-10-06
Craig Topper
Fix some assert messages to say the correct opcode...
blob
|
commitdiff
|
raw
|
diff to current
2013-10-05
Craig Topper
Add OPC_CheckChildSame0-3 to the DAG isel matcher....
blob
|
commitdiff
|
raw
|
diff to current
next